Make the most of your time in Barcelona with this flexible and convenient half-day tour, ideal for cruise passengers or hotel guests alike. Begin your journey with a scenic drive up Montjuïc Hill, where you’ll take in panoramic city views and explore the legacy of the 1992 Olympic Games. Continue through the city’s vibrant streets, passing iconic landmarks such as the National Palace, Port Olímpic, Passeig de Gràcia, and Plaza de España. Along the way, you’ll have the option to skip the lines at the colorful Park Güell and marvel at its unique Gaudí-designed architecture and mosaics.
As the tour concludes, make your way to the magnificent La Sagrada Familia, Gaudí’s most famous and unfinished masterpiece. Enjoy a guided look at the impressive exterior, and if desired, end the tour here with optional skip-the-line tickets and an audio guide to explore the interior at your own pace. Whether you choose to return to your cruise ship, hotel, or even the airport, this tour includes personal drop-off service with your luggage, making it a stress-free and enriching way to experience Barcelona’s best highlights in a short time.
